These Healthy Gingerbread Oat Bars bring all the cozy holiday spice without the fuss. They’re soft, warmly spiced, and perfect for make-ahead breakfasts or snack plates by the tree. The batter stirs together in minutes, bakes into tender squares, and fills your kitchen with Christmas warmth.
Ingredients
- 2 cups old-fashioned rolled oats
- 1 cup oat flour
- 1/2 cup unsweetened applesauce
- 1/3 cup pure maple syrup
- 1/4 cup melted coconut oil
- 2 large eggs
- 1/3 cup molasses
- 1 tsp vanilla extract
- 1 tsp ground ginger
- 1 tsp ground cinnamon
- 1/4 tsp ground nutmeg
- 1/4 tsp ground cloves
- 1/2 tsp baking soda
- 1/2 tsp baking powder
- 1/4 tsp salt
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 350°F and line an 8×8-inch pan with parchment.
- In a large bowl, whisk the applesauce, maple syrup, coconut oil, eggs, molasses, and vanilla until smooth.
- Add the oats, oat flour, ginger, cinnamon, nutmeg, cloves, baking soda, baking powder, and salt. Stir until fully combined.
- Spread the batter evenly into the prepared pan.
- Bake 22-25 minutes, or until the center is set and the top is lightly golden.
- Cool completely before slicing into bars.
Tip
If you prefer a slightly firmer bar, bake toward the longer end of the range and chill the pan for 20 minutes before cutting.
